Leclaire shuts down Ducks; Blue Jackets win 4-0

Rick Nash had a career-best four point night (2 goals, 2 assists) and Pascal Leclaire shut down the Ducks on 28 shots to record the shutout and the victory for the Jackets. Anaheim seemed to be weary and disorganized in their play, perhaps stemming from their trip to England to begin the season. They wouldn’t use that as an excuse though:

“They came at us right from the start of the game,” forward Ryan Getzlaf said of the Blue Jackets. ”We weren’t prepared for it. We did a lot of things tonight and none of them were the right ones.”

The Ducks hope to play a tighter game against Sidney Crosby and the Penguins in Pittsburgh before finally returning home to play their first game at the Honda Centre this season on Wednesday against Boston.
